Planning application
Grass Verge And Footway Of Lancaster Road Opposite Junction With Brecon Avenue Denton Manchester M34 7SU
Refused. Only the applicant can appeal, within the statutory time limit, and a revised scheme can be submitted instead.
Proposal
The installation of a 17.5m streetworks column supporting 3 no. antennas, 2 no. transmission dishes, 2 equipment cabinets and ancillary development thereto including 6 no. Remote Radio Units (RRUs).
As published by the council, reference 21/00916/NCD

About telecoms applications
Telecoms applications cover masts, antennas and cabinets, usually as prior approval cases where the council considers siting and appearance only. More in our guide to planning application types.
